I am very passionate about holistic health and wellness. I believe that food is the basis of health and wellness and that maintaining mental health is key to wellness. I have been fortunate to study in two fields that complement my interests and to have work experiences that have allowed me to put my passion in to practice.

 

I have my Master's in Clinical Social Work and my Master's in Public Health with a concentration in health promotion and behavior. I am also a Licensed Independent Social Worker in Clinical Practice Supervisor (LISW-CP-S) and a Certified Health Education Specialist (C.H.E.S.) I also earned my  Doctorate in Clinical Social (DSW) at The University of Pennsylvania. I am very passionate about holistic health and wellness. I hope the use this site to share that passion!

 

I have experience providing integrated behavioral services and health education to promote mental health and wellness. I have also worked with the USDA Farm to School Program as Program Coordinator and with the Share our Strength Cooking Matters Program as Program Coordinator and Facilitator.

 

I am currently working as a Lead Behavioral Health Consultant. I provide brief counseling and health education services to patients in the primary care setting, regardless of ability to pay. I enjoy being able to assist patients with complex behavioral health social needs and chronic health conditions. I enjoy sharing my skills and passion with this population and working in the healthcare setting!

Peer Reviewed Publications:

Flanigan-Bodrick, A., & Solomon, P. (2025). Quality improvement study of collaborative care model services at a federally qualified health center: A uniform data system-informed approach. Families, Systems, & Health. Advance online publication. https://doi.org/10.1037/fsh0000955

Goodman, C., Flanigan, A., Probst, J.C. et al. Changes to US Hospital Charity Care Policies Between 2021 and 2023. J GEN INTERN MED (2025). https://doi.org/10.1007/s11606-024-09331-3

Goodman C, Flanigan A, Probst JC, Bai G. Comparison of US Hospital Charity Care Policies Before vs After Onset of the COVID-19 Pandemic. JAMA Netw Open. 2022;5(9):e2233629. doi:10.1001/jamanetworkopen.2022.33629

Goodman, C. W., Flanigan, A., Probst, J. C., & Brett, A. S. (2020). Charity Care Characteristics and Expenditures Among US Tax-Exempt Hospitals in 2016. American Journal of Public Health, 110(4), 492–498. https://doi-org.pallas2.tcl.sc.edu/10.2105/AJPH.2019.305522

 

Flanigan, A. & Salm Ward, T. C. (2017). Evidence and feasibility of implementing an integrated wellness program in Northeast Georgia. Health & Social Work, 42(3), 143-150.
